Can I use the SNUGGbaby carrier with a newborn?

Stork Baby Carrier (standard size) and U.Di Mesh Carrier are best for 4m up to 2-3 years old.

It is suitable for newborn weighing 3kgs with an additional accessory. The cincher belt is used to adapt the carrier and make the base smaller. The cincher belt comes together with a readymade Stork Baby Carrier. It is also sold separately at RM12.00 per piece.


Will Stork be able to fit plus sized parents?

Stork waist straps can fit up to 50" waist size and also the petite parent. Because the straps are adjustable, you can share the carrier between you and your partner.


Can I breastfeed my baby in the carrier? 

We recommend that you feed your baby in a calm manner i.e. sitting down in a calm area and breastfeed, however, we do understand the need to breastfeed on the go sometimes. 

At SNUGGstudio we will be able to teach you how to breastfeed while wearing the carrier. 

You can view this video demonstrating how a mother breastfeeds in the carrier.

Please note that both mother and baby must be efficient in breastfeeding before attempting to breastfeed while using a carrier. 

Some practice is also required.


Can I wear my baby in a front-facing position?

Babies cannot be placed in a front-facing position in SNUGGbaby carriers.

SNUGGbaby carriers are designed by a certified babywearing consultant and designed to be ergonomic. We don't design our carriers for the front-facing position because this position is not ergonomic for the baby and also the wearer.

The baby will be dangling by the crotch and will be too exposed to external stimuli when placed in the front-facing position.

Ideally, the baby should be seated with his knee to knee fully supported.

The parent will have their centre of gravity shifted further away from the body making her feel fatigued and giving her muscle aches.

We recommend that baby is carried on the back using SNUGGbaby carriers when the baby is older. Our opinion is that this will be better for baby and parent in the long run.

What is the difference between Stork Baby Carrier and Kendong Carrier (Previously known as U.Di Mesh Carrier)?

Kendong Carrier is designed from Stork Baby Carrier to answer requests for a more lightweight and airy carrier for outdoor activities. It also answers parents requests for a more budget-friendly carrier. View the table below for the similarities and differences of both Stork Baby Carrier and Kendong Carrier.


Stork Baby CarrierKendong Carrier
Panel Size36x36cm not including the rounded top36x36cm not including the rounded top
Shoulder straps1" thick padding, same width and length1/2" thick padding, same width and length
Waist straps5" wide, same length, pocket for slim items4" wide, same length, no pocket
Body panel100% cotton, mildly paddedPolyester mesh with retractable cotton corner panels
HoodIncludedOptional
Cincher beltIncludedOptional
SNUGG Carrier SleeveInstalledNot Installed
WarrantyWarranty until 31st Dec 2023 against manufacturing defectWarranty until 31st Dec 2023 against manufacturing defect
